Экспорт в «G-код» (G-code)

Идентификатор формата для API: gcode

Предварительная подготовка

Перед созданием управляющих программ для станка необходимо предварительно произвести некоторые настройки экспорта для формата G-код.

Чтобы информация об обработках деталей экспортировалась необходимо наличие информации о соответствующем инструменте. Список операций, которые экспортируются представлен в таблице в конце.

В разделе Глобальных настроек в секции «Экспорт в G-код» доступна возможность создания набора инструментов.

Параметры инструмента следующие:

  • Неактивный - отключение инструмента; если отмечено, то инструмент игнорируется.

  • Номер - числовой номер инструмента соответствующий номеру из таблицы инструментов станка.

  • Ширина/Диаметр, мм - ширина рабочей части инструмента.

  • Скорость, об/мин - скорость вращения шпинделя.

  • Против часовой стрелки (пчс) - указывает, что направление вращения шпинделя должно быть против часовой стрелки, иначе по часовой стрелке.

  • Скорость подачи (вход/выход), мм/мин - скорость подвода инструмента к материалу и отвода от материала, при значении 0 (ноль) параметр игнорируется.

  • Скорость подачи, мм/мин - скорость перемещения инструмента при обработке материала, при значении 0 (ноль) параметр игнорируется.

  • Шаг глубины, мм - максимальная для одного прохода глубина погружения инструмента при обработке материала, при значении 0 (ноль) параметр игнорируется. Если значение меньше глубины обработки, то операция выполняется в несколько проходов. Если значение больше глубины или равно глубине обработки, то операция выполняется за один проход не превышая глубину обработки.

  • Тип - тип инструмента (Сверло/Сверло (Насквозь)/Фреза/Концевая фреза).

  • Вкл. вращение - команда для включения вращения шпинделя по часовой стрелке, стандартное значение „M03“; скорость вращения задается параметром «Скорость, об/мин» и в команде запуска ее не нужно указывать.

  • Вкл. вращение (пчс) - команда для включения вращения шпинделя против часовой стрелки, стандартное значение „M04“; скорость вращения задается параметром «Скорость, об/мин» и в команде запуска ее не нужно указывать.

  • Откл. вращение - команда для отключения вращения шпинделя, стандартное значение „M05“.

  • Смена инструмента - команда для смены инструмента, стандартное значение „M06“.

  • Перед сменой инструмента - набор команд, который будет выполнен перед сменой инструмента.

  • Примечание - необязательная дополнительная информация, которая будет добавлена в виде комментария перед командой смены инструмента.

Алгоритм подбора инструмента для отверстия:

  1. Если глубина отверстия больше или равна толщине детали, то производится поиск инструмента типа «Сверло (Насквозь)» с таким же диаметром, что и у отверстия.

  2. Если инструмент не найден или отверстие не сквозное, то производится поиск инструмента типа «Сверло» с таким же диаметром, что и у отверстия.

  1. Если инструмент не найден, то производится поиск инструмента типа «Фреза» с таким же диаметром, что и у отверстия.

  2. Если инструмент найден, то обработка экспортируется, в противном случае - игнорируется.

Алгоритм подбора инструмента для паза:

  1. Поиск инструмента типа «Концевая фреза» с наибольшим диаметром, который не превышает ширину паза.

  2. Если инструмент найден, то обработка экспортируется, в противном случае - игнорируется.

Создание управляющих программ

В разделе «Проекты» или в режиме просмотра конкретного проекта:

  • нажать кнопку button-download;

  • выбрать соответствующий формат (["для ЧПУ" -> "G-код"]);

  • выбрать место для хранения, задать имя файла и нажать кнопку «Сохранить».

Примечание

Большинство современных браузеров сохраняют загружаемые файлы в предустановленную директорию. Чтобы иметь возможность выбора места для хранения загружаемого файла, требуется дополнительная настройка браузера.

В процессе экспорта для каждой детали содержащей какие-либо обработки будут создаваться файлы в формате G-код, которые упаковываются в общий архивный файл в формате ZIP. Файлы необходимо будет извлечь из архива для последующего использования. Наименование файлов производится по шаблону N_S, где N - это номер детали, а S - сторона детали (1 - фронт, 2 - тыл).

Что экспортируется?

Обработки

Экспорт

Тип инструмента

Отверстия на пластях

+

Сверло/Сверло (Насквозь)/Фреза

Пазы на пластях

+

Концевая фреза

Вырезы (окружность, прямоугольник)

-

Концевая фреза

Обработка углов детали

-

Концевая фреза

Криволинейный контур детали

-

Концевая фреза